草庐IT

iOS 25个性能优化/内存优化常用方法

1.用ARC管理内存ARC(AutomaticReferenceCounting,自动引用计数)和iOS5一起发布,它避免了最常见的也就是经常是由于我们忘记释放内存所造成的内存泄露。它自动为你管理retain和release的过程,所以你就不必去手动干预了。忘掉代码段结尾的release简直像记得吃饭一样简单。而ARC会自动在底层为你做这些工作。除了帮你避免内存泄露,ARC还可以帮你提高性能,它能保证释放掉不再需要的对象的内存。2.在正确的地方使用reuseIdentifier一个开发中常见的错误就是没有给UITableViewCells,UICollectionViewCells,甚至是UI

一定能看懂的:Windows下安装anaconda3与换源!(包含换源后pip速度慢的解决方案!)超简单!超小白!

一定能看懂系列!从零到发论文!FromZerotoHero!开始写这个系列是因为国内相关学习资料十分杂乱,参差不齐。在学习的过程中带来了十分大的困扰和麻烦。大量的文章包含了错误信息。这一系列文章将尝试从环境的搭建到主流深度学习模型和框架的使用。该系列文章将尝试直接告诉你正确的做法,不做无意义的踩雷,用最稳定的方法避开可能的踩雷,直接去做正确的事情就不需要踩雷!本篇:Windows下深度学习环境的搭建。(Tensorflow)根据个人长期经验与实际来看,对于小白而言,在windows下建立深度学习环境并且进行学习在初始阶段可以避免大量的外围工作,不需要去学习linux相关的部分,可以专注机器学习

一定能看懂的:Windows下安装anaconda3与换源!(包含换源后pip速度慢的解决方案!)超简单!超小白!

一定能看懂系列!从零到发论文!FromZerotoHero!开始写这个系列是因为国内相关学习资料十分杂乱,参差不齐。在学习的过程中带来了十分大的困扰和麻烦。大量的文章包含了错误信息。这一系列文章将尝试从环境的搭建到主流深度学习模型和框架的使用。该系列文章将尝试直接告诉你正确的做法,不做无意义的踩雷,用最稳定的方法避开可能的踩雷,直接去做正确的事情就不需要踩雷!本篇:Windows下深度学习环境的搭建。(Tensorflow)根据个人长期经验与实际来看,对于小白而言,在windows下建立深度学习环境并且进行学习在初始阶段可以避免大量的外围工作,不需要去学习linux相关的部分,可以专注机器学习

【大数据监控】Grafana、Spark、HDFS、YARN、Hbase指标性能监控安装部署详细文档

目录Grafana简介下载软件包安装部署修改配置文件创建用户创建Systemd服务启动GrafanaSpark应用监控Graphite_exporterHDFS监控YARN监控HBase监控Grafana简介Grafana是一款开源的数据可视化工具,使用Grafana可以非常轻松的将数据转成图表(如下图)的展现形式来做到数据监控以及数据统计。下载软件包wgethttps://dl.grafana.com/enterprise/release/grafana-enterprise-9.1.6.linux-amd64.tar.gz安装部署解压tar-xvzfgrafana-enterprise-9

【大数据监控】Grafana、Spark、HDFS、YARN、Hbase指标性能监控安装部署详细文档

目录Grafana简介下载软件包安装部署修改配置文件创建用户创建Systemd服务启动GrafanaSpark应用监控Graphite_exporterHDFS监控YARN监控HBase监控Grafana简介Grafana是一款开源的数据可视化工具,使用Grafana可以非常轻松的将数据转成图表(如下图)的展现形式来做到数据监控以及数据统计。下载软件包wgethttps://dl.grafana.com/enterprise/release/grafana-enterprise-9.1.6.linux-amd64.tar.gz安装部署解压tar-xvzfgrafana-enterprise-9

新手学Python,通过这几个刷题网,你也能成为程序员大佬!

有人学习Python轻松简单,有人学习Python却感觉困难,其实这很大一部分原因是因为掌握的方法不同。虽然Python是编程语言中最通俗易懂的一种,但如果掌握了正确的学习方法,学习进度会更快。到底是什么方法呢?这里给大家推荐其中一种那就是跟着教程学习,再加上刷题也就是学完教程后再配合一些练习题这样不仅能巩固知识让你对学会的内容充分了解还能让你在今后入职考试时更轻松面对下面就介绍几个适合新手学习Python的刷题网站大家选择其中一个好好练习对未来的Python编程肯定会受益匪浅第一个:LeetCode最经典的程序员刷题网站第二个:LintCode和最经典的程序员刷题网站差不多的网站>第三个:牛

新手学Python,通过这几个刷题网,你也能成为程序员大佬!

有人学习Python轻松简单,有人学习Python却感觉困难,其实这很大一部分原因是因为掌握的方法不同。虽然Python是编程语言中最通俗易懂的一种,但如果掌握了正确的学习方法,学习进度会更快。到底是什么方法呢?这里给大家推荐其中一种那就是跟着教程学习,再加上刷题也就是学完教程后再配合一些练习题这样不仅能巩固知识让你对学会的内容充分了解还能让你在今后入职考试时更轻松面对下面就介绍几个适合新手学习Python的刷题网站大家选择其中一个好好练习对未来的Python编程肯定会受益匪浅第一个:LeetCode最经典的程序员刷题网站第二个:LintCode和最经典的程序员刷题网站差不多的网站>第三个:牛

Day21【元宇宙的实践构想07】—— 元宇宙与人工智能

💃🏼本人简介:男👶🏼年龄:18🤞作者:那就叫我亮亮叭📕专栏:元宇宙0.0写在前面“元宇宙”在2021年成为时髦的概念。元宇宙到底是什么?元宇宙是否是互联网技术的下一次革命?未来人类是否可以实现元宇宙?元宇宙由谁来主导建立?元宇宙是未来的技术方向还是只是一个暂时的热点?在新的时代如何考虑技术对人类社会的正面或者负面影响呢???想知道嘛,从第一篇开始追起来叭👉👉👉Day12【元宇宙的实践构想01】——元宇宙概念和发展历程部分资料参考文献:成生辉教授的《元宇宙:概念、技术及生态》文章目录0.0写在前面1.前言2.构建虚拟环境2.1虚拟体验优化2.2大规模扩展虚拟世界2.3虚拟身份①精准虚拟头像制作②

Day21【元宇宙的实践构想07】—— 元宇宙与人工智能

💃🏼本人简介:男👶🏼年龄:18🤞作者:那就叫我亮亮叭📕专栏:元宇宙0.0写在前面“元宇宙”在2021年成为时髦的概念。元宇宙到底是什么?元宇宙是否是互联网技术的下一次革命?未来人类是否可以实现元宇宙?元宇宙由谁来主导建立?元宇宙是未来的技术方向还是只是一个暂时的热点?在新的时代如何考虑技术对人类社会的正面或者负面影响呢???想知道嘛,从第一篇开始追起来叭👉👉👉Day12【元宇宙的实践构想01】——元宇宙概念和发展历程部分资料参考文献:成生辉教授的《元宇宙:概念、技术及生态》文章目录0.0写在前面1.前言2.构建虚拟环境2.1虚拟体验优化2.2大规模扩展虚拟世界2.3虚拟身份①精准虚拟头像制作②

迟到的秋招经验分享贴,希望能帮到大家

前言     由于毕业之前各种各样的事情,去年的秋招经验一直没有整理分享,现在趁周末尽可能多的将之前的资料整理一下,方便各位找工作的师弟师妹们参考,也算将自己的一点点经验分享给大家,希望能帮到大家。写在最前方的秋招经验:(1)一定要学会抱团取暖。     各位同学身边肯定有一块找工作的同专业同学,相互之间一定要学会消息和经验共享,众人拾柴火焰高,不要觉得身边的同学是对手,会跟自己竞争同一家公司。每一家公司不差一个两个的人,但是每一家公司面试的套路基本是一致的,甚至如果你运气够好,跟同学遇到同一个面试官,面试的问题可能都是一样的。所以,同学之间经验分享很重要,不管机考还是面试。(2)积极争取到实